Q: How do I create a folder in Google Drive on mobile?
A: Open the Google Drive app, tap the "+" icon in the bottom-right corner, then select "Folder." Name it and tap "Done." On iOS, you can also long-press a file, tap "Move," then choose "Create new folder" to nest it in place. Pro tip: Use the mobile app’s "Offline" toggle to mark folders for offline access.

Q: How do I create a folder template for recurring projects?
A: Use Google Apps Script to automate folder creation. Here’s a basic script to generate a template:
function createProjectFolder(projectName) { var folderName = projectName + "_Template"; var folder = DriveApp.createFolder(folderName); // Add subfolders folder.createFolder("Drafts"); folder.createFolder("Finals"); folder.createFolder("References"); Logger.log("Folder created: " + folder.getUrl()); }Save this as a script in your Google Drive, then run it via "Extensions" > "Apps Script." For non-technical users, tools like Folderify or Zapier can achieve similar results with no coding.
Q: Why can’t I see a shared folder in my Google Drive?
A: Shared folders only appear in "Shared with me" unless explicitly added to "My Drive." To move it, right-click the folder in "Shared with me," select "Add shortcut to Drive," and choose a location.
